Last Wednesday, the ISL hosted an Ismaili Community event. 65 young people ranging in ages 13-17 came for a tour and discussion. The tour took place in the McLennan Library, specifically on the current exhibition ‘Strokes and Hairlines: Elegant Writing and its Place in Muslim Book Culture’ curated by Adam Gacek and in celebration of the 60th anniversary of the Institute of Islamic Studies and the Islamic Studies Library.

The students were then provided with a short lecture on Arabic calligraphy and the different scripts, including an activity in which the students were asked to guess the script while exploring the recently digitized Islamic Calligraphy exhibition.
